body {
	margin: 0em;
	padding: 0em;
	background-color: #fff;
	text-align: center;
	font-family: "Arial", Helvetica, sans-serif;
}

table {
	margin: 0em;
	padding: 0em;
	border: 0em;

}

table td { padding: 1em; margin: 0em; 	text-align: left; }

form { padding: 0em; margin: 0em; }

p {
	color: #000000;
	font: 0.8em/1.4em "Arial", Helvetica, sans-serif;
 	margin: 0.1em 0em 1em 0em;
	padding: 0em; 
}


h1, h2, h3 {
 	color: #930;
	font-size: 1.2em;
	font-family: Trebuchet Ms;
}

h4 {
 	color: #930;
	font-size: 0.8em;
	font-family: Georgia;
	font-style: oblique;
}

h1 { 
	margin: 1em 0em 0em 0em; 
	padding: 0em; 
	
}


h2 { 
	margin: 1em 0em 0em 0em; 
	padding: 0em; 

}

h3 {
	font-weight: bold;
 	margin: 0em;
	padding: 0em; 
}

ul li { 
	font: 0.8em/1.7em "Arial", Helvetica, sans-serif;
}

.tar { 
	font: 0.9em/1.6em "Arial", Helvetica, sans-serif;
	color: #FFA437;
}

.imgleft { 
	float: left;
	padding: 0em;
	margin: 0.4em 1em 0em 0em;
}

.imgright { 
	float: right;
	padding: 0em;
	margin: 0.4em 0em 0em 1em;
}

a { 
font-family: "Trebuchet MS", Helvetica, sans-serif;
font-size: 11pt;
color: #6FB3AE; text-decoration: none; 
}
a:hover {
font-family: "Trebuchet MS", Helvetica, sans-serif;
color: #6FB3AE; 
text-decoration: underline; 
}

a.pieni1 { 
font-family: "Trebuchet MS", Helvetica, sans-serif;
font-size: 10pt;
color: #6FB3AE; text-decoration: none; 
font-weight : bold;
line-height: 1.2em;
}

.name { 
	width: 300px; 
	height: 22px; 
	padding: 0.2em;
	margin: -0.8em 0em 0em 0em;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
}

.text { 
	width: 500px; 
	height: 150px; 
	padding: 0.2em;
	margin: -0.8em 0em 0em 0em;
	font: 1em "Arial", Helvetica, sans-serif;
}

.text4 { 
       font-family: "Trebuchet MS", Helvetica, sans-serif;
      font-size: 10pt;
      color: #2F393D;
}

.text1 { 
       font-family: "Trebuchet MS", Helvetica, sans-serif;
      font-size: 10pt;
      color: #2F393D;
      line-height: 1.5em;      
}


.text3 { 
       font-family: "Trebuchet MS", Helvetica, sans-serif;
      font-size: 11pt;
      color: #6FB3AE;
}

.text2 { 
       font-family: "Trebuchet MS", Helvetica, sans-serif;
      font-size: 8pt;
      color: #2F393D;
}

.ots { 
       font-family: "Trebuchet MS", Helvetica, sans-serif;
      font-size: 18pt;
      color: #6FB3AE;

}

.ots2 { 
font-family: "Trebuchet MS", Helvetica, sans-serif;
font-size: 11pt;
color: #6FB3AE; text-decoration: none; 
font-weight : bold;
}

.ots3 { 
font-family: "Trebuchet MS", Helvetica, sans-serif;
font-size: 10pt;
color: #6FB3AE; text-decoration: none; 
font-weight : bold;
}

.na{
   font-size:2pt;
}

.frames { background-color: #CEE8E0; }

.viiva {
	background-image: url(../images/katkoviiva.gif);
	background-repeat: repeat-x;
	width: 100%;
	margin-top: 10px;
	padding-top: 0px;
}
